>> I wish to submit the following nomination
>> Name: John Dada
>> Country of residence: Nigeria
>> Nationality: Nigerian
>> Gender: Male
>>
>> John Dada is the CEO of Fantsuam Foundation, www.fantsuam.net, in
>> Nigeria. He has been an internet rights activist with special passion for
>> underserved and unserved communities of rural Nigeria. He was the Chair of
>> an APC-sponsored Broadband for Nigeria process that developed a draft
>> framework for the country. He serves on the Executive Board of Association
>> for Progressive Communications and is on the Working Group of the Nigerian
>> Internet Freedom Bill. He has attended previous IGFs including the most
>> recent at Instanbul where he was active in the Dynamic Coalition on Access
>> and Disability.
>>
>> John brings with him a wealth of experience from the developing world
>> perspective

>>  This is a call for nominations for civil society representatives for
>> the IGF Multistakeholder Advisory group (MAG).
>>
>> This nomination process in 2014 will be run across several civil society
>> coalitions, including Best Bits, IGC, APC, Diplo, NCSG, and Just Net
>> Coalition. You are welcome to nominate through any of the above groups.
>> Nominations close on Tuesday, September 30
>>
>> If you wish to nominate via Best Bits, or you have been nominated and
>> wish to accept, please do so either on list or by email to
>> jmalcolm at eff.org.
>>
>> Please include in your nomination, the nominee's name, country of
>> residence and nationality, and gender. Please also specifically address
>> each of the selection criteria below, giving us examples and evidence of
>> how the nominee meets each of the individual selection criteria.
>>
>> CRITERIA
>>
>>    - Past record of active engagement as part of civil society groups
>>    working on internet governance issues, acting or speaking out assertively
>>    on behalf of public interest concerns.
>>    - Willingness and commitment to consult with and report back to CS
>>    networks (including beyond those focused on internet governance where
>>    appropriate) on MAG discussions.
>>    - Previous attendee at IGF at a global or regional level.
>>    - Willing, available and able to participate effectively and
>>    constructively in the MAG deliberations.
>>
>> Existing MAG members seeking CSCG endorsement should also follow this
>> process.
>>
>>
>> Nominations must close on Tuesday, September 30. The list of candidates
>> endorsed by CSCG will be published no later than October 16.
